Cold storage box and cold storage box management system
A cold storage box is provided that allows individual confirmation that stored objects such as medicine, food, and beverages have been managed at an appropriate temperature. The cold storage box 1 includes: a storage part which can house stored objects; a lid part which covers an opening part of the storage part; and a cooling device which cools the storage part, and the cold storage box includes an RF tag provided for each of the stored objects and equipped with a temperature sensor and a control part which communicates with the RF tag at appropriate time intervals via an antenna part provided inside the storage part and stores ID information of the RF tag and temperature information sensed by the temperature sensor of the RF tag.
Meat-aging apparatus, meat-aging method thereof, and meat-aging system and refrigerator
A meat-aging apparatus is disclosed. The meat-aging apparatus comprises: a photographing unit for photographing meat stored in the meat-aging apparatus; an illumination unit for irradiating light to the meat; a storage unit for storing recipe information for aging the meat according to the type or state of the meat; and a processor for determining the type or state of the meat on the basis of a photographed image, and controlling the illumination unit to irradiate light to the meat according to the recipe information corresponding to the determined type or state of the meat in order to age the meat.

Cold storage container, cold storage container management system, and cold storage program
The present application is directed to cooling containers that rely on refrigerants. The cooling container is able to efficiently keep items cool by adjusting the input and output of cool air inside the cooling container. For example, storage area no. 1 can keep the refrigerants used for keeping insulated items cool. Plank 1 is parallel to the storage area 1. Plank 2 is parallel to plank 1 and storage area no. 2 storing insulated items therein. The planks 1 and 2 are perpendicularly placed above and below a horizontal plane. Planks 1 and 2 can be adjusted to be higher or lower, so as to adjust the distance therebetween. This allows more efficient control of the airflow of the cool air before the air goes into storage area 2.

REFRIGERATION UNIT MONITORING, CONTROL AND FEEDBACK SYSTEM
A monitoring, control and feedback system for a refrigeration unit is provided that includes a wireless transceiver operably connected to the control circuitry of a refrigeration unit. The transceiver is operably connected to the central processing unit (CPU) of the refrigeration unit and receives signals from the CPU regarding the operation of the refrigeration unit. The transceiver wireless communicates these signals to a program or application stored and operating on a suitable u ser device that displays the signals illustrating the current operational parameters of the refrigeration unit on the user device while also enabling the user to control the operation of refrigeration unit remotely.

System for facilitating communication of information and related methods
A system for facilitating communication of information between an information source positioned inside a refrigerated environment and a position outside the refrigerated environment comprising a transmitter for transmitting a signal including the information, a planar antenna fixed to a gasket for resonating the transmitted signal, the gasket providing a seal between the refrigerated compartment and a door providing access to the refrigerated compartment, and a receiver for receiving the signal including the information. The information could include information concerning at least one container positioned in a refrigerated environment. The system may utilize a Wi-Fi device, a Bluetooth® device, RFID device, or other devices for transmitting the information.
CONTROLLED INVENTORY REFRIGERATED DISPENSING SYSTEM
A refrigerated dispensing system is provided including an outer refrigerator cabinet and an interior, removable chassis that mounts a plurality of separately removable product storage and dispensing cartridges. While individual cartridges are removably positionable within slots on one or more shelves inside of the chassis, the entire chassis (with cartridges positioned thereon) may be removed from the outer refrigerator cabinet, as may be desirable in the event of a loss of power to the outer refrigerator cabinet. The shelves are preferably of a modular and reconfigurable design, thus allowing portions of the chassis (e.g., individual shelves or portions thereof) to be modified or replaced with alternative shelving or other storage devices to meet the current refrigerated product storage needs of any particular facility.
